Chiefs Win BIG @ Knox Fulton 15-5 in 6 innings. The Chiefs were powered by Gary Cagle hitting his first home Run (GRAND SLAM). Another good pitching performance from freshman D. Allen. Chiefs played well offensively up and down the line up. Good to see this team to continue to improve. Go Chiefs!
